Trump and Putin may meet at the G20 summit.

The President of Finland suggested where Trump and Putin could meet / photo - GettyImagesThe President of Finland suggested where Trump and Putin could meet / photo – GettyImagesUS President Donald Trump could meet with Russian leader Vladimir Putin at the end of November during the G20 summit. Such a proposal was expressed by the President of Finland, Alexander Stubb, writes Yle.

The G20 summit will be held on November 21-22 in Johannesburg – the largest city of the South African Republic. South Africa will be the first African country to host this summit.

At the same time, neither Trump nor Putin announced their intention to attend the summit.

Yes, Trump stated that Vice President J.D. Vance would attend the G20 meeting instead of him. Kremlin press secretary Dmytro Peskov also stated that Putin does not plan to personally attend the summit in South Africa, where he could be detained.

Meeting between Trump and PutinIt will be recalled that Donald Trump announced a meeting with dictator Putin in Budapest. He did not name the exact date, but said that it will take place in the near future.

However, it soon became known that the summit in Budapest was cancelled. Preparations for it were put on hold after an unsuccessful conversation between the US Secretary of State Rubio and the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Russian Federation Lavrov.

The media wrote that the meeting between Putin and Trump will not take place in the near future, because the Russian Federation refused an immediate ceasefire in Ukraine.

On November 2, the Kremlin announced that there is currently no need for a meeting between Trump and Putin for negotiations on Ukraine.
